Output 827184cddaec335ae0c74900f621a42ec7592cc2cd46571ec9bf3c369e577264:30

value
58566
script pubkey
OP_0 OP_PUSHBYTES_32 a0a6f036aec79e9e6340d23d5208e54403ba1b37c46efe91264449f7f9faa16d
address
bc1q5zn0qd4wc70fuc6q6g74yz89gspm5xehc3h0ayfxg3yl070659ks6x8qq8
transaction
827184cddaec335ae0c74900f621a42ec7592cc2cd46571ec9bf3c369e577264
confirmations
58986
spent
true